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the technical field of damp heat test chambers, specifically to a humidification device for a low-pressure damp heat test chamber. Background Technology
[0002] In aerospace, electronics, electrical engineering, and materials science, low-pressure humidity test chambers are often used to simulate the relevant environment for reliability testing in order to ensure that products can maintain stable working performance in complex environments with high altitude, low pressure, and high humidity. Among them, the humidification device is one of the core functional components of the low-pressure humidity test chamber. Its humidification efficiency, the uniformity of steam distribution in the chamber, and its adaptability to the low-pressure environment directly determine the accuracy and stability of the test environment parameters, and thus affect the reliability of the product test results.
[0003] The existing steam exhaust pipe is in a fixed position and lacks an effective steam diffusion auxiliary structure. It relies solely on the buoyancy of the steam itself and the weak airflow in the chamber for diffusion. Under low pressure, the diffusion rate of steam is further reduced, resulting in a longer time for the humidity in the chamber to reach the set value and low humidification efficiency. This not only prolongs the product testing cycle but also increases testing costs. Utility Model Content
[0004] Therefore, this utility model provides a humidification device for a low-pressure damp heat test chamber, which solves the problem of fixed position of steam exhaust pipe and lack of effective steam diffusion auxiliary structure by means of a steam diffusion auxiliary unit.

[0014] The present invention has the following advantages: By extending the steam exhaust pipe into the test chamber, the steam diffusion distance is shortened. At the same time, the steam diffusion auxiliary structure composed of fan blades generates directional airflow, which accelerates steam diffusion, effectively avoids the formation of local high humidity areas, ensures consistent humidity in all areas of the chamber, and improves the accuracy of test data. The fan blades of the diffusion auxiliary structure can accelerate the steam diffusion speed, shorten the time for the humidity in the chamber to reach the set value, reduce the product testing cycle and cost, and at the same time ensure the stability of environmental parameters in the early stage of the test, improving the repeatability and comparability of test results. Driven by a motor, a reciprocating screw moves the steam exhaust pipe vertically back and forth. The pipe height can be flexibly adjusted according to the product placement, size, and testing requirements inside the test chamber, adapting to diverse testing needs. At the same time, it avoids the limitation of fixed pipe openings on the internal space of the chamber, improving the versatility of the equipment. Attached Figure Description

[0021] The usage process of this utility model is as follows: When using this utility model, connect an external power supply and drive the humidifying tank 41, motor 501, and motor 507 through the control system. Motor 507 is selected to be suitable for humid and hot environments. The test chamber 12 and the upper installation chamber 15 are separated by a vertical partition 16. The upper installation chamber 15 and the lower installation chamber 14 are divided into two unconnected cavities by a horizontal partition 13. The ventilation window 30 is partially enclosed at the connection point with the upper installation chamber 15. The humidifying tank 41 is connected to the water supply device of the test chamber body 11 to ensure that the humidifying tank 41 maintains a suitable water level. After starting the humidifying tank 41, its internal... The heating element heats the water to generate steam. The steam is delivered to the steam exhaust pipe 514 through the top steam exhaust hose 42. Because the steam exhaust hose 42 has a certain degree of flexibility, it can extend and retract to accommodate the movement of the steam exhaust pipe 514, preventing obstruction of the steam delivery path. After entering the steam exhaust pipe 514, the steam exits through the pipe opening extending into the test chamber 12, providing the steam required for humidification to the test chamber 12. Simultaneously, the second motor 507 is started. The output of the second motor 507 drives the rotating shaft 508 to rotate, which in turn drives the externally fixed pulley 509 to rotate, with the assistance of the synchronous belt 510. The function is that pulley 509 drives pulley 511 to rotate synchronously, which in turn drives the internally fixed sleeve 512 to rotate. The fan blades 513 outside the sleeve 512 rotate together with the sleeve 512, generating a directional airflow. The airflow acts on the steam discharged from the steam exhaust pipe 514, accelerating the diffusion speed of steam in the test chamber 12, preventing steam from accumulating near the pipe opening and forming a local high humidity area, and improving the uniformity of humidity distribution. According to the humidification needs of different areas in the test chamber 12, motor 501 can be started through the control system. The output end of motor 501 drives the reciprocating screw 502 to rotate. The lead screw 502 and the sliding seat 503 are connected by a ball nut pair, and one side of the connecting frame 504 is slidably connected to the side wall of the upper mounting chamber 15. The rotation of the reciprocating lead screw 502 is converted into the vertical reciprocating movement of the sliding seat 503. The sliding seat 503 drives the connecting frame 504 and the side support 506 to move synchronously. The steam exhaust rigid pipe 514 fixedly connected to the side support 506 moves vertically back and forth along the obstacle avoidance groove 17 of the vertical partition 16 to adjust the height position of the steam exhaust pipe in the test chamber 12, adapt to test products with different placement heights, and ensure that each area can effectively contact the steam. The test chamber 12 is closed through the chamber door 20.
